According to the website of the Ministry of Commerce, on November 2, the ASEAN Secretariat, the depositary of the Regional Comprehensive Economic Partnership (RCEP), issued a notice announcing that Brunei, Cambodia, Laos, Singapore, Thailand, Vietnam and other 6 ASEAN member countries and Four non-ASEAN member states including China, Japan, New Zealand, and Australia have formally submitted approval letters to the Secretary-General of ASEAN, reaching the threshold for the agreement to enter into force. According to the agreement, RCEP will take effect for the ten countries mentioned above on January 1, 2022.

According to customs statistics, in the first 10 months of this year, Jiangmen’s import and export to RCEP trading partners was 30.38 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 18.5%, accounting for 21.1% of the city’s total foreign trade value. As the world‘s largest free trade agreement, the entry into force of RCEP will bring significant benefits to Jiangmen import and export enterprises. Liang Haoming, deputy director of the Jiangmen Customs Tariff Department, said that before the RCEP takes effect, Jiangmen enterprises must export home appliances to ASEAN countries. Under the China-ASEAN Free Trade Agreement, the value of goods in the China-ASEAN region must reach a certain percentage before they can be obtained. Under the agreement, if the product uses more than a certain proportion of imported parts from Japan, it may not be regarded as “Chinese origin”. Under the RCEP framework, the original materials of all member states can be accumulated, and imported parts originating in Japan can be regarded as originating in China. The threshold for enjoying tariff preferences is greatly reduced, which is also conducive to expanding the layout of the enterprise industrial chain.

The 15 member states of RCEP include the ten ASEAN countries, as well as China, Japan, South Korea, Australia, and New Zealand. Its total population, economic volume, and total trade account for about 30% of the global total. Therefore, RCEP is also known as “the world‘s largest free trade zone.”

From January to October this year, Jiangmen Customs has issued a total of 29,500 Preferential Trade Agreement Certificates of Origin for products exported to RCEP member countries, accounting for 47.43% of the total visa volume; the visa amount reached US$1.557 billion, accounting for 48.58 of the total visa amount. %. Propaganda was carried out to more than 100 enterprises, covering enterprises in key industries such as household appliances, motorcycles and papermaking in Jiangmen City.
